#4a5244 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a5244 is composed of 29% red, 32.2%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 94.3 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#4a5244 color hex could be obtained by blending #94a488 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#4a5244 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#4a5244 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a5244 has RGB values of R:74, G:82,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 4870724.

Shades and Tints of #4a5244
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060706 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a5244
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4c4a is the less saturated color, while #419105 is the most saturated one.
